Monday, January 13, 2014


There's been some online buzz this week about what the band have been up to in LA. 

Here's the scoop.

It's all about a new song called 'Invisible', a track the band will be releasing as part of an initiative with (RED), to support the fight against AIDS.

Everybody's really excited about the song and the band have been shooting the video in LA.

That's all we can say for now... we'll keep you posted!

No comments:

Post a Comment